Their liquor license expired and they’re in the process of renewing. The adult entertainment aspect was operating under the umbrella of the licensed liquor establishment. But if you lose the liquor license then the legal basis for the adult entertainment use at that specific zoning becomes unclear. If you remember in 2016 a bunch of clubs closed because they were operating adult entertainment under a liquor license that didn’t authorize it, but Ebony Inn was exempt because they were grandfathered in to pre-modern zoning clauses so basically a loophole. They were exempt and able to operate adult entertainment in a zone that didn’t authorize it. There’s a hearing coming up soon I believe towards the end of the month, if the license is renewed I think they’ll reopen but if the BOLC decide not to renew it for whatever reason it’s a wrap.
